Located in Kailua Village on the Big Island, Kailua Village Artists Gallery promotes the arts in the local Kona community and to visitors from around the world. Established in 1987 by Dorothy Williams, the guild has been in business for over 30 years. The gallery features an eclectic display of reasonably priced original artwork.
Each artist has a unique vision inspired by the magic of the Big Island. Featuring blown, fused, stained glass and glass jewelry: acrylic, oil, watercolor paintings; photography and three-dimensional art using ceramic, concrete, porcelain and wood, the cooperative has a legacy in multiple mediums.
Kailua Village Artists is the oldest operating artists cooperative in the State of Hawaii.
